[Jomsocial] Souci de redirection vers profil

07 Jui 2014 08:21 #1 par Guillaume
Bonjour,

Je cherche à intégrer sur le profil utilisateur K2 un lien permettant d'accéder à son profil Jomsocial.
Pour se faire, j'ai suivi les conseils indiqués sur le site de Jomsocial, à savoir :

By using our own library, CRoute, which is a replacement for JRoute, the link to any part of JomSocial will have the correct Itemid and will help avoid any duplicate links.

include_once JPATH_ROOT.'/components/com_community/libraries/core.php';
// Get CUser object
$link = CRoute::_('index.php?option=com_community&view=profile&userid='.$userid);
echo '<a href="/.$link.">View user profile</a>';


J'ai ajouté ce code en effectuant un override du fichier user.php et en y ajoutant les lignes telles que données ci-dessus. Si le lien View user profile apparaît bien sur le profil d'un utilisateur, le lien est mondomaine.com/.$link . ce qui évidemment tombe sur une erreur 404.

Qu'ai-je mal compris / fait ?

Merci pour vos lumières.

Connexion pour participer à la conversation.

07 Jui 2014 12:11 #2 par Simon
Bonjour,


Joomsocial est une extension commerciale que je n'ai pas encore testé à ce jour.
Jusqu'à aujourd'hui, j'ai toujours préféré Community Builder qui propose une base gratuite.

Par contre, cette extension comporte un support, et ce support pourrait sans doute répondre à cette question :)

Sinon, pour essayer de comprendre :

'ai ajouté ce code en effectuant un override du fichier user.php

De quel fichier parles-tu exactement ?

Élargissons notre vision du web et de ses relations avec Joomla! Cinnk magazine
Pour apprendre à construire votre site web avec Joomla 3 : Joomla3! Le Livre Pour Tous
Formation Joomla 3 pour débutant : 40 Tutoriels vidéos pour débuter avec Joomla!
Plus de 100 Trucs et Astuces pour Joomla 3
Suivez moi sur Twitter

Connexion pour participer à la conversation.

08 Jui 2014 14:10 #3 par Guillaume
Bonjour Simon,

Je vais me tourner vers le forum de Jomsocial mais je tentais ma chance ici avant, l'anglais n'étant pas ma langue de prédilection :whistle:
Pour te répondre, quand je parle d'override du fichier user.php, il s'agit d'un des fichiers de K2 (qui correspond au profil pour un auteur) que j'ai overridé dans mon template afin de pouvoir y ajouter ces lignes de code que je donne dans mon message initial.

Connexion pour participer à la conversation.

Temps de génération de la page : 0.133 secondes

Sur ce site, nous utilisons des cookies.